charset="us-ascii" Content-Transfer-Encoding: 7bit Errors-To: virtualization-bounces@lists.linux-foundation.org Sender: "Virtualization" Adding a DMA pre-handler that utilizes page pool for managing DMA mappings. When IOMMU is enabled, turning on the page_pool_dma_map module parameter to select page pool for DMA mapping management gives a significant reduction in the overhead caused by DMA mappings. In testing environments with a single core vm and qemu emulated IOMMU, significant performance improvements can be observed: Upstream codebase: 1.76 Gbits/sec Upstream codebase with page pool fragmentation support: 1.81 Gbits/sec Upstream codebase with page pool fragmentation and DMA support: 19.3 Gbits/sec Signed-off-by: Liang Chen --- drivers/net/virtio_net.c | 55 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++ 1 file changed, 55 insertions(+) diff --git a/drivers/net/virtio_net.c b/drivers/net/virtio_net.c index ac40b8c66c59..73cc4f9fe4fa 100644 --- a/drivers/net/virtio_net.c +++ b/drivers/net/virtio_net.c @@ -22,6 +22,7 @@ #include #include #include +#include static int napi_weight = NAPI_POLL_WEIGHT; module_param(napi_weight, int, 0444); @@ -33,8 +34,10 @@ module_param(napi_tx, bool, 0644); static bool page_pool_enabled; static bool page_pool_frag; +static bool page_pool_dma_map; module_param(page_pool_enabled, bool, 0400); module_param(page_pool_frag, bool, 0400); +module_param(page_pool_dma_map, bool, 0400); /* FIXME: MTU in config. */ #define GOOD_PACKET_LEN (ETH_HLEN + VLAN_HLEN + ETH_DATA_LEN) @@ -3830,6 +3833,49 @@ static void virtnet_del_vqs(struct virtnet_info *vi) virtnet_free_queues(vi); } +static dma_addr_t virtnet_pp_dma_map_page(struct device *dev, struct page *page, + unsigned long offset, size_t size, + enum dma_data_direction dir, unsigned long attrs) +{ + struct page *head_page; + + if (dir != DMA_FROM_DEVICE) + return 0; + + head_page = compound_head(page); + return page_pool_get_dma_addr(head_page) + + (page - head_page) * PAGE_SIZE + + offset; +} + +static bool virtnet_pp_dma_unmap_page(struct device *dev, dma_addr_t dma_handle, + size_t size, enum dma_data_direction dir, + unsigned long attrs) +{ + phys_addr_t phys; + + /* Handle only the RX direction, and sync the DMA memory only if it's not + * a DMA coherent architecture. + */ + if (dir != DMA_FROM_DEVICE) + return false; + + if (dev_is_dma_coherent(dev)) + return true; + + phys = iommu_iova_to_phys(iommu_get_dma_domain(dev), dma_handle); + if (WARN_ON(!phys)) + return false; + + arch_sync_dma_for_cpu(phys, size, dir); + return true; +} + +static struct virtqueue_pre_dma_ops virtnet_pp_pre_dma_ops = { + .map_page = virtnet_pp_dma_map_page, + .unmap_page = virtnet_pp_dma_unmap_page, +}; + static void virtnet_alloc_page_pool(struct receive_queue *rq) { struct virtio_device *vdev = rq->vq->vdev; @@ -3845,6 +3891,15 @@ static void virtnet_alloc_page_pool(struct receive_queue *rq) if (page_pool_frag) pp_params.flags |= PP_FLAG_PAGE_FRAG; + /* Consider using page pool DMA support only when DMA API is used. */ + if (virtio_has_feature(vdev, VIRTIO_F_ACCESS_PLATFORM) && + page_pool_dma_map) { + pp_params.flags |= PP_FLAG_DMA_MAP | PP_FLAG_DMA_SYNC_DEV; + pp_params.dma_dir = DMA_FROM_DEVICE; + pp_params.max_len = PAGE_SIZE << pp_params.order; + virtqueue_register_pre_dma_ops(rq->vq, &virtnet_pp_pre_dma_ops); + } + rq->page_pool = page_pool_create(&pp_params); if (IS_ERR(rq->page_pool)) { dev_warn(&vdev->dev, "page pool creation failed: %ld\n", -- 2.31.1 _______________________________________________ Virtualization mailing list Virtualization@lists.linux-foundation.org https://lists.linuxfoundation.org/mailman/listinfo/virtualization
